Hawaii is a unique place to build a home or modify a currently standing one. While this seems like an easy decision upfront, there is a lot to consider when planning any kind of home build, renovation, or remodel in Hawaii. Home Planning Hawaii provides information and education throughout the home construction process, and suggests people always consider the following when planning a building project:

*Price -* Price is always one of the biggest factors. Right now, due to the high demand for home building and home improvement projects nationwide, as well as a slow rebound in lumber production, there is a high demand for lumber and less supply than needed. This makes prices high and draws out the amount of time it will take to get the project completed.

*Timeframe -* This should cover every part of the process from planning to the end of construction. Be prepared that things may not move quickly, it can take up to four weeks or longer to get a permit approved, so be patient with the process, and understand that the people working to build for you are doing everything they can to get it done as fast as possible.

*Zoning and Permits -* Zoning makes a very big difference on what and where someone can build. Where a property is located will play into what can be built, the number of stories a home can have, how much square footage can be added etc. Permits will be needed for almost every project, so factor that into timeframe and cost.

*Environmental Concerns and Regulations -* There are many environmental considerations for homebuilding in Hawaii due to the unique ecosystem, and a lot of effort is made to preserve the natural beauty and uniqueness of Hawaii. While oceanfront living is a dream it comes with some different concerns than building in a landlocked area. Areas along the beach will have different, more restrictive zoning requirements to accommodate shoreline protection and conservation. There is a lot of effort that goes into preserving and maintaining seawalls and the natural state of the environment. Hawaii is also working to encourage green and sustainable building practices, so those can be taken into consideration when planning your home building project.
